What they do

An Internal Auditor examines records to determine the financial status of a company or organization. Inspects accounts and account books, prepares reports on the accuracy of internal financial records and accounting procedures. Specializes in internal audits of companies for report to the Board of Directors or other similar oversight body of the organization.

$87,093 / year median in New York

-14% projected decline
